688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

向量

vivado如何生成BRAM初始值的coe文件?

2023-12-14 23:13:46

vivado如何⽣成BRAM初始值的coe⽂件?Vivado中BRAM IP核是经常会⽤到的,⽽⼀种⽐较简便的给RAM赋初值的⽅式就是通过⼀个coe⽂件进⾏加载,那么如何⽤matlab来产⽣这样⼀个可直接使⽤的coe⽂件呢?COE⽂件的通⽤格式⾸先我们来了解下COE⽂件的通⽤格式:COE⽂件是⼀种ASCII⽂本⽂件,⽂件头部定义数据基数(Radix),可以是2,10或16。数据则以向量的形式给出,...

MATLAB【按行读取】格式文本txt函数

2023-12-14 23:08:31

按行读取格式文本函数fprintf格式Matlab提供了两个函数fgetl和fgets来从格式文本文件读取行,并存储到字符串向量中。这两个函数集几乎相同;不同之处是,fgets拷贝新行字符到字符向量,而fgetl则不。下面的M-file函数说明了fgetl的一个可能用法。此函数使用fgetl一次读取一整行。对每一行,函数判断此行是否包含给定的文字。function y = litcount(fil...

词向量系列之One-Hot编码详解

2023-12-14 11:21:47

词向量系列之One-Hot编码详解⽬录0.前⾔  在回归,分类,聚类等机器学习算法中,各个特征之间的距离(相似度)计算是⾮常重要的,然⽽常⽤的距离计算都是在欧式空间内计算,例如计算余弦相似性。但是在欧式空间内计算相似性要求数据是连续的,有序的。在很多机器学习的任务中,数据都是离散的,例如星期⼀,星期⼆,···,星期天,⼈的性别有男⼥,祖国有中国,美国,法国等。这些特征值并不是连续的,⽽是...

最小二乘保角参数化(LeastSquareConformalMaps)

2023-12-14 11:20:35

最⼩⼆乘保⾓参数化(LeastSquareConformalMaps )最⼩⼆乘保⾓参数化(Least Square Conformal Maps )框架:⽤的是中国科⼤傅孝明⽼师的框架:概述LSCM是指最⼩⼆乘保⾓映射,不需要固定边界来进⾏⽹格模型参数化。所采⽤的⽬标函数的最⼩化值可以使参数化后的⾓度变形最⼩,同时最⼩值唯⼀(即解线性⽅程)。优缺点:1. 减少了⾓度扭曲与不⼀致的缩放2. 存在且...

Torch、Java、Milvus快速搭建以图搜图系统

2023-12-13 07:39:58

Torch、Java、Milvus快速搭建以图搜图系统Torch、Java、Milvus快速搭建以图搜图系统1 原理概述以图搜图⼤致原理(⼝⽔话版)以图搜图,即通过⼀张图⽚去匹配数据库中的图⽚,到最相似的N张图。在我们普通的搜索系统中,⽂字匹配的搜索单纯的MySQL数据库就能实现简单的搜索,但是图⽚就存在很多难点。1、⾸先要解决的是图⽚怎么表达的问题,肯定不会是每个像素点去匹配,⽽是对图像提取特...

milvus和faiss安装及其使用教程

2023-12-13 07:38:48

milvus和faiss安装及其使⽤教程写在前⾯⾼性能向量检索库(milvus & faiss)简介Milvus和Faiss都是⾼性能向量检索库,可以让你在海量向量库中快速检索到和⽬标向量最相似的若⼲个向量,这⾥相似度量标准可以是内积或者欧式距离等。这⾥借⽤的话再次说明这两个库的特点:Milvus 是⼀款开源的、针对海量特征向量的相似性搜索引擎。基于异构众核计算框架设计,成本更低,性能更好...

奇异值分解SVD计算原理及JAVA代码

2023-12-13 07:21:39

奇异值分解SVD计算原理及JAVA代码SVD是什么?SVD是针对⾮⽅阵的特征降维⽅法,对于⽅阵通常⽤PCA来进⾏降维。设A是⼀个m*n矩阵 m>=n。那么对A进⾏奇异值分解的结果就表⽰为(V.T的⼤⼩是r*n):python转java代码其中矩阵U中的列向量被称为左奇异向量,V中的⾏向量被成为右奇异向量,Σ是⼀个对⾓矩阵,⾥⾯的对⾓线上的值就是奇异值(特征值)。那么如何分解呢?先将A.T乘A...

java计算句子相似度的代码_4种方法计算句子相似度

2023-12-13 07:01:50

java计算句⼦相似度的代码_4种⽅法计算句⼦相似度Edit Distance计算两个字符串之间,由⼀个转成另⼀个所需要的最少编辑次数,次数越多,距离越⼤,也就越不相关。⽐如,“xiaoming”和“xiamin”,两者的转换需要两步:去除‘o’去除‘g’所以,次数/距离=2。!pip install distanceimport distancedef edit_distance(s1, s2)...

gensim使用方法以及例子

2023-12-13 02:00:55

gensim使⽤⽅法以及例⼦gensim是⼀个python的⾃然语⾔处理库,能够将⽂档根据TF-IDF, LDA, LSI 等模型转化成向量模式,以便进⾏进⼀步的处理。此外,gensim还实现了word2vec功能,能够将单词转化为词向量。关于词向量的知识可以看我之前的关于gensim的使⽤⽅法,我是根据官⽹的资料来看的,思路也是跟着官⽹tutorial⾛的,英⽂好的或者感觉我写的不全⾯的可以去看...

matlab中diff咋用,给我解释一下matlab中的diff函数

2023-12-11 19:54:10

matlab中diff咋⽤,给我解释⼀下matlab中的diff函数diff函数解答如下:matlab求导命令diff调⽤格式:diff(函数) , 求的⼀阶导数;diff(函数, n) , 求的n阶导数(n是具体整数);diff(函数,变量名), 求对的偏导数;diff(函数, 变量名,n) ,求对的n阶偏导数。注意:差分是针对离散情况如离散向量、数字图像等来讲的,⽽导数是针对连续函数来讲的,这...

SAS常用函数参考

2023-12-11 19:52:37

SAS常⽤函数参考SAS常⽤函数参考这⼀节分类列出常⽤的函数,需要时可以参看帮助。基本⼀、数据管理vector:向量            numeric:数值型向量          logical:逻辑型向量character;字符型向量      &...

matlab对数收益率

2023-12-11 19:51:39

matlab对数收益率    Matlab对数收益率是金融分析中一种常用的计算方法,通常用于衡量资产或证券的收益率。其计算方法是将每个时期的价格取对数,然后计算对数之间的差异,即可得到对数收益率。    在Matlab中,可以使用log函数对价格取对数,然后使用diff函数计算对数差值,从而得到对数收益率。例如,假设有一个股票价格的向量P,其长度为N,则可以...

R语言基本函数集合

2023-12-11 19:49:48

R语言基本函数集合基本一、数据管理vector:向量numeric:数值型向量logical:逻辑型向量character;字符型向量list:列表data.frame:数据框c:连接为向量或列表length:求长度subset:求子集seq,from:to,sequence:等差序列rep:重复NA:缺失值NULL:空对象sort,order,unique,rev:排序unlist:展平列表at...

提取上升沿 matlab

2023-12-11 19:49:13

提取上升沿 matlab    提取上升沿是指在信号中到由低电平转变为高电平的变化。在MATLAB中,可以通过以下步骤来提取上升沿:    1. 将信号存储在向量或矩阵中。    2. 使用 diff 函数计算信号的差分。    3. 使用 find 函数到差分向量中大于零的元素的索引。   ...

r语言 一列中连续出现两次的函数

2023-12-11 19:48:51

r语言 一列中连续出现两次的函数R语言是一种广泛应用于数据分析和统计建模的编程语言。在进行数据分析时,我们经常需要出数据中连续出现两次的情况。这些连续出现两次的数据可能包含一些重要的信息,例如异常值、趋势变化或者重复事件等。在R语言中,我们可以使用一些函数来出数据中连续出现两次的情况。本文将介绍一些常用的函数和方法,并给出一些具体的例子来说明如何使用这些函数。我们可以使用diff()函数来计算...

[整理]Matlab函数参数汇总

2023-12-11 19:48:03

[整理]Matlab函数参数汇总Linux查⽂件的相关命令经典期刊⽂献资源帐号(10⽉4⽇)Matlab 函数参数汇总2008-09-26 17:05分类:matlab字号:⼤中⼩MATLAB函数参考附录1.1 管理⽤命令函数名功能描述函数名功能描述addpath 增加⼀条搜索路径rmpath 删除⼀条搜索路径demo 运⾏Matlab演⽰程序type 列出.M⽂件doc 装⼊超⽂本⽂档vers...

matlab对多项式求导,matlab中多项式求导

2023-12-11 19:43:13

matlab对多项式求导,matlab中多项式求导1 0.5 0 -0.5 -1 -1.5 -2 -2 -1.5 -1 -0.5 0 0.5 1 1.5 2 4.对⽐⽤多项式函数的 polyder 函数及符号函数中的 diff 函数,求导x2+2x+3。...由于在Matlab中多项式是 以向量的形式存储的,直 接输⼊向量,Matlab将...多项式计算 6.1 数据统计处理 6.1.1 最⼤值和...

matlab差分计算速度加速度

2023-12-11 19:42:05

matlab差分计算速度加速度差分计算速度和加速度是在物理学和工程领域中常见的问题。在MATLAB中,差分是一种常用的数值计算方法,用于计算连续函数的导数。本文将介绍如何使用MATLAB进行差分计算,以及如何应用这些计算来求解速度和加速度。让我们来了解一下差分的基本概念。差分是一种数值逼近方法,用于计算连续函数的导数。在差分计算中,我们需要选择一个适当的步长h,然后使用以下公式来计算导数:导数 ≈...

R语言中dim函数_R语言常见函数知识点梳理与解析精选分析

2023-12-11 19:40:16

R语⾔中dim函数_R语⾔常见函数知识点梳理与解析精选分析⽬ 录1、str() 显⽰数据集和变量类型,并简要展⽰数据集情况2、subset()  取⼦集3、which.min(), which.max()和which()4、pmin( )/ pmax( )5、complete.cases( ) 判断对象中是否数据完全6、grep()出所数据框中元素所在的列值(仅数据框中)7、assig...

R语言常用函数整理

2023-12-11 19:34:36

R语⾔常⽤函数整理R语⾔基础函数整理R语⾔常⽤函数整理本篇是基础篇,即R语⾔⾃带的函数。⼀、数据管理vector:向量numeric:数值型向量logical:逻辑型向量character;字符型向量list:列表data.frame:数据框c:连接为向量或列表length:求长度subset:求⼦集seq,from:to,sequence:等差序列rep:重复NA:缺失值NULL:空对象sort...

R语言常用函数整理(基础篇)

2023-12-11 19:34:01

R语⾔常⽤函数整理(基础篇)R语⾔基础函数整理R语⾔常⽤函数整理本篇是基础篇,即R语⾔⾃带的函数。⼀、数据管理vector:向量numeric:数值型向量logical:逻辑型向量character;字符型向量list:列表data.frame:数据框c:连接为向量或列表length:求长度subset:求⼦集seq,from:to,sequence:等差序列rep:重复NA:缺失值NULL:空对...

matlab 极值点

2023-12-11 19:21:23

matlab 极值点Matlab极值点文档Matlab是一种非常著名的数学软件,它广泛应用于各个领域,如数学、工程、计算机科学等。在Matlab中到函数的极值点是非常重要的,因为它在很多情况下可以提供有价值的信息。本文将详细介绍Matlab中如何到极值点。1. 函数图像在Matlab中,首先要绘制函数的图像。通过绘制函数的图像,我们可以直观地看到函数的最大值和最小值。绘制函数图像的函数是“pl...

三次样条插值的MATLAB实现

2023-12-11 19:19:43

三次样条插值的MATLAB实现首先,我们需要导入数据点的横坐标和纵坐标数据。假设我们有一个长度为n的向量x,表示横坐标的数据点;另一个长度为n的向量y,表示纵坐标的数据点。接下来,我们可以使用MATLAB中的interp1函数进行三次样条插值。interp1函数的基本语法是:yq = interp1(x, y, xq, 'spline')其中x和y是已知的数据点,xq是要计算函数值的位置,'spl...

r语言lag函数

2023-12-11 19:19:15

diff函数r语言lag函数    R中的lag函数是将一个向量或数据框中的向量,重新排列,将向量中前面一个元素移到后面一个位置,整个序列依次向后移动。    lag(x, k=1,na.pad=FALSE)    参数介绍:    X:一般是向量和数据框都可以,R语言还支持对函数变量调用lag函数。  &n...

matlab 对变量求一阶导的函数

2023-12-11 19:16:37

matlab 对变量求一阶导的函数    在科学计算领域,Matlab是一个经常被使用的工具。该软件的一个重要特点是它拥有丰富的函数库,其中包括了各式各样的用于数学计算的函数。在Matlab中,对变量求一阶导数是一个常见的操作。为方便读者,本文将介绍Matlab如何对变量求一阶导的函数,以及使用该函数的简单示例。    一、利用diff函数求解变量的一阶导数...

matlab差分编码

2023-12-11 19:14:05

matlab差分编码差分编码是一种数据压缩方法,常用于音频和视频编码中。在Matlab中,可以使用diff函数来实现差分编码。diff函数的语法如下:```matlabB = diff(A)```其中,A是输入向量或矩阵,B是输出向量或矩阵。diff函数将A中每个元素与其前一个元素之差存储在B中。以下是一个示例,演示如何使用diff函数进行差分编码:```matlabdiff函数A = [1 3...

matlab数据点怎么积分,matlab

2023-12-11 19:11:58

matlab数据点怎么积分,matlab 数值积分⽅法第8章MATLAB数值积分与微分8.1 数值积分8.2 数值微分8.1 数值积分8.1.1 数值积分基本原理求解定积分的数值⽅法多种多样,如简单的梯形法、⾟普⽣(Simpson)法、⽜顿-柯特斯(Newton-Cotes)法等都是经常采⽤的⽅法。它们的基本思想都是将整个积分区间[a,b]分成n个⼦区间[xi,xi+1],i=1,2,…,n,其中...

R语言常用函数

2023-12-11 19:11:45

R语言常用函数基本一、数据管理vector:向量 numeric:数值型向量 logical:逻辑型向量character;字符型向量 list:列表 data.frame:数据框c:连接为向量或列表 length:求长度 subset:求子集seq,from:to,sequence:等差序列rep:重复 NA:缺失值 NULL:空对象sort,order,unique,rev:排序unlist:...

R语言常用函数参考

2023-12-11 19:10:10

R语言常用函数参考基本一、数据管理vector:向量 numeric:数值型向量 logical:逻辑型向量character;字符型向量 list:列表 data.frame:数据框c:连接为向量或列表 length:求长度 subset:求子集seq,from:to,sequence:等差序列rep:重复 NA:缺失值 NULL:空对象sort,order,unique,rev:排序unlis...

matlab差分运算

2023-12-11 19:01:57

matlab差分运算    在 MATLAB 中,差分运算可以使用 diff 函数来实现。该函数的基本语法为:    B = diff(A)    其中,A 是输入向量或矩阵,可以是实数或复数数据类型。输出 B 是一个向量或矩阵,具有与 A 相同的数据类型。B 的长度或行数比 A 小 1,因为对于向量或矩阵中的每个元素,都计算了其与下一个...

最新文章